You will from now on see regular contributions by Andries van der Walt on the Rallystar website and we trust that his many years of experience in and around motorsport, also as manager of one of the biggest motorsport sponsorship budgets, even longer years in journalism and in general - his overall experience will help us to get the word to more and more people.
Andries has started with Rallystar today and we will in future let you know more about the various aspects we will include in our portfolio in order to assist you and promote the sport.
It has been impossible for me to keep up with the load over the past year or so and I feel that I have neglected the popular Rallystar website more often than not. This was also the reason why we did actually lose readers sporadically and why I sometimes had to concentrate on producing a number of articles over two or three weeks before I got the reader numbers back to where they should have been.
So, here we go - let us see where the new development will take us and I truly hope that you will enjoy Rallystar even more as we will now extend our reporting to more facets of motorsport?
Andries will publish regular motorsport updates - combinations of news from various disciplines of the sport and I have no doubt that he will bring you some news right from the horses mouth?
